Frequently Asked Questions about Four Pole MCCBs

What is a Four Pole MCCB?

A Four Pole MCCB (Molded Case Circuit Breaker) is an electrical safety device that protects circuits from overcurrents (overloads and short circuits). It features four poles, meaning it can simultaneously interrupt all three phases of an AC power supply and the neutral conductor.

When is a Four Pole MCCB typically used?

Four Pole MCCBs are commonly used in systems with a neutral conductor that needs to be switched for safety, such as in IT power systems or where switching the neutral alongside the live conductors is a requirement for protection or maintenance.

What is the main difference between a Three Pole and a Four Pole MCCB?

A Three Pole MCCB switches and protects the three live conductors of an AC supply. A Four Pole MCCB does the same but also includes a fourth pole to switch and protect the neutral conductor simultaneously.

What are the advantages of using a Four Pole MCCB?

The primary advantage is the complete isolation of all conductors, including the neutral, ensuring enhanced safety during maintenance or fault conditions. This is crucial in specific earthing arrangements where neutral currents might be present.

Can a Four Pole MCCB be used in standard single-phase or three-phase systems?

While a Four Pole MCCB can be used in standard three-phase systems, its often more than necessary unless the neutral requires switching. For standard single-phase systems, a two-pole breaker is typically sufficient.
